Minister of State for Railways Suresh Angadi passed away Wednesday at All India Institute of Medical Sciences (AIIMS) in New Delhi. Angadi was undergoing treatment for Covid-19. He was 65. (Facebook/@SureshAngadi)
The BJP MP had tested positive for novel coronavirus on September 11 ahead of the commencement of the Monsoon Session of Parliament. In pic: Suresh Angadi inspecting dedicated freight corridor in Tundla, UP. (Express Photo by Prem Nath Pandey)
Angadi was a four-time BJP MP from Belagavi elected to Lok Sabha in 2004, 2009, 2014 and 2019.
The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A) has directed that the national flag be flown half mast on Thursday in all Government offices in Delhi. (Facebook/@SureshAngadi)
He is the first Union minister to have died of coronavirus. At least six MLAs and three MPs have earlier succumbed to it. (Facebook/@SureshAngadi)
His political journey started with joining Bharatiya Janata Party in the year 1996 from Belagavi district in North Karnataka.
